Finance Review Summary — Harwick Street Lease. Renegotiation with Pellgrove Estates concluded last week. We secured a 12% reduction on base rent and a two-year break clause, offset by taking on internal maintenance costs. Net annual saving is projected at roughly 8% of facilities spend. Sales leads should note that showroom space on the ground floor is unchanged, so client demos continue as normal. The savings feed directly into next year's commercial plans, summarised confidentially below.

board note of kaguf-kawig: Novdorax Logistics plans to raise the Aldax list price by 41.6 percent in July. The board signed off on a budget of $484.6 million for Project Druiel. The renewal with Gorirox Logistics closes at $136.6 million a year, 37.5 percent above the last contract. Project Silmir slips by a full year because of the audit delay.

**Q: Why is the Wrenfold bounce processor quarantining valid addresses?**

The processor treats three soft bounces in 24 hours as a hard bounce, which is too aggressive for the Thornmill region where upstream relays throttle heavily. A fix raising the threshold to five ships next sprint; until then, ops can manually release quarantined addresses from the Dovecote console. Releases are audited and capped at 200 per day. Manual release requires elevated access, so unlock the Dovecote admin vault using the recovery passphrase shown directly below.

strongbox words: druvan-lamys-eliius-jorax-istox-soreth-ulays-gilix-ralix-oliiel-norwyn-casvan-praius

CI: TerraTally offline mode failing on branch builds. Sync queue tests time out because the mock cache never flips to offline state. Workaround: bump the simulated network-drop delay to 500ms in the harness config; real devices at the Kestrel Flats pilot confirmed syncs resume fine. Do not retry the pipeline more than twice — it masks the flake. If it fails again, pin the last green artifact. Its token is below.

pipeline stamp: htk21_cc68b8e00e3cb5ca75ae8

Deploy step 4 — Brindlewood image cache leak. Roll pods in two batches, not all at once. Confirm heap stays under 1.2 GB after warmup. If the LRU evictor stalls again, restart the sidecar only. Set the cache signing line in the env file now; the next line is appended below.

secret setting of yagug-hahog: COURIER_KEY13=44c9b50f678cd